Principle of aircraft route determination

The most important principle of aircraft route determination is to ensure the safety of aircraft flight. Generally speaking, the route is fixed, and the pilot will remember the form in advance. In addition, on the premise of ensuring safety, it also depends on the economic purpose.

Even people who have never taken a plane should know that the routes of the plane are basically fixed, and each specific route has its own name, so the driver basically remembers in advance when driving, and these routes have been repeatedly confirmed.

The aircraft route determination, from the initial visual method, to the later wireless positioning, and then to the current radar and satellite positioning, ensures that the aircraft position can be effectively detected in the ground control station and guided to the correct route.

On the premise of ensuring safety, the determination of routes also depends on some economic purposes. We found that most of these routes are mainly large cities. Routes are established between several large cities and distributed from large cities to small cities.
